Fine Craft Show & Sale Artist Application

The Memorial Art Gallery’s Fine Craft Show & Sale is presented by the MAG Council to promote contemporary American craft and to introduce the public to the artists and their work. Apply now to be one of forty premier craft artists selling their work at MAG in November!
